Do you think a crackle medium would work to give it a vintage look? If so, would you then use a different sealer than mod podge?
melinda johnston Hi Melinda and thank you! The crackle medium would work on the napkins and probably the transfer, although you would probably need to use a rub on chalk or pastel that's sheer enough for your image to come through just fine, yet settle into the cracks. I used a product called Triple Thick as my sealer, Mod Podge was the decoupage glue. I always add a top coat or sealer so as long as you keep to a "water based" top coat you're fine. Thank you so much for answering me so quickly. I really enjoy all of your videos. I am just wondering what you think of the "home made" mod podge made from glue and water? Do you think it would be ok for decoupaging?
Hi Mel, and you are so welcome! I don't use that because to me the finish looks a little plastic like-but when you're first starting out or experimenting it's fine to use. If you're in the U.S. it's so much better to use a coupon in the craft stores and buy a decoupage glue. They have different polymers in them, they are acid free (so your project won't turn a dingy color over time) and they're not that expensive. :) Hope that helps!

Very Nice, How much minutes baked in oven ?
Regards.
Karine.
Karine van daele Thank you Karine, I put my jar in a cold oven (there's much less chance of it breaking or cracking) then I turn the oven on to 170 Fahrenheit. My oven will make a small ding sound when it reaches 170, I then turn it off and leave the jar in for about a 20 minutes. I would say it takes about a half an hour or so. It's ok to leave it in for a little longer or a little less though. Patti
